    Slagmire wrote: »
    Actually the entire thing is very High Fidelity. So if you like High Fidelity you should probably read Scott Pilgrim.

    :shock: Interesting.
    It's like, the draw of High Fidelity is that you're seeing it through the perspective of Rob, who is kind of an insecure asshole, yeah? And you get to see how he fucks up real bad, but how he grows a little while doing it. Scott Pilgrim is kind of the same. You're following Scott, who is a massively insecure guy who is also an asshole, and the story's about how he tries to grow up.

    Also both stories are about music.
